Output e239e33221d64abcfefc9f16ef8d6ec9fe60b202a3f77df5384cc69b2e6e5684:0

value
8194981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c495010bbc16ffd1f1db0275eb7c52edc5848c35 OP_EQUAL
address
3KcSs8NPKCGNwHh2c7EcHUKBjch52U9bof
transaction
e239e33221d64abcfefc9f16ef8d6ec9fe60b202a3f77df5384cc69b2e6e5684
confirmations
1115
spent
true